Q: Is 68,077,307 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 68,077,307 is a composite number.

Why is 68,077,307 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 68,077,307 can be evenly divided by 1 5,309 12,823 and 68,077,307, with no remainder.

Since 68,077,307 cannot be divided by just 1 and 68,077,307, it is a composite number.
